Output 8e5d4ce3db869ba0d76925ddd53c64c21d68e8a535d6969bd4bc8b778d7e2233:2

value
106742976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8877f3fef0b5f507f3ab4913a5c4c22c75f775fa OP_EQUAL
address
MLLjq1NcGG2Q5z3rSoH2iVJRHbZNeUCLtv
transaction
8e5d4ce3db869ba0d76925ddd53c64c21d68e8a535d6969bd4bc8b778d7e2233
spent
true